English Connect:
I don't know if I have talked about this before but a big thing that our mission is pushing currently is English Connect. Where it's a free English class that everyone is invited to. It is either led by member or missionaries, and the English class is about 45min to an hour, and we take about 15 minutes after class and share a spiritual message with everyone. And let me just say those are some of my favorites. Getting everyone talking and teaching just a basic principle like prayer or the Book of Mormon just brings the spirit so strongly. It has also become a great finding source which has just been amazing!!! I'm so grateful for the opportunity to teach that class and become so close with the people that attend.
